Li Chengdong
Li Chengdong is the founder of Dolphin, a Chinese technology consultancy firm, and an expert in the technology sector. He has been vocal about the implications of the recent deal involving TikTok and its parent company ByteDance, indicating that the agreement allows ByteDance to maintain its operations in the lucrative U.S. market, which is critical for its future growth and potential IPO initiatives.
